This fully updated new edition of a successful and popular practical guide is an indispensable account of modern in-vitro fertilization practice. Initial chapters cover theoretical aspects of gametogenesis and embryo development at the cellular and molecular level, while the latter half of the book describes the requisites for a successful IVF laboratory and the basic technologies in ART. Advanced techniques, including pre-implantation genetic diagnosis, vitrification and stem-cell technology, are comprehensively covered, providing up-to-date analyses of these groundbreaking technologies. This edition includes: • New practical techniques, including preservation of fertility for cancer patients, stem-cell biology/technology, vitrification and in-vitro maturation • A ''refresher'' study review of fundamental principles of cell and molecular biology • The latest information available from animal and human research in reproductive biology Packed with a wealth of practical and scientific detail, this is a must for all IVF practitioners.

This extensively updated new edition provides an indispensable account of modern in-vitro fertilization practice, building upon the popularity of previous editions. The authors initially give a comprehensive review of the biology of human gametes and embryos, before outlining basic to advanced IVF techniques. New developments in practical techniques and understanding are discussed, including in-vitro maturation, vitrification, preservation of fertility for cancer patients, stem cell technology, preimplantation genetic testing, and the role of epigenetics and imprinting. The revised introduction also incorporates a 'refresher' study review of fundamental principles of cell and molecular biology, now updated with current knowledge of meiosis in human oocytes, embryo metabolism and basic principles of genome editing. With high-quality illustrations and extensive, up-to-date reading lists, it is a must-have textbook for trainee and practising embryologists, as well as clinicians who are interested in the scientific principles that underpin successful IVF.

This book introduces readers to the fascinating interaction of specialized gamete cells, forming the early embryo and a blueprint of new life. Readers will gain a thorough understanding of the complex physiological events and mechanical processes - such as ionic regulation, metabolism and intracellular signalling - to decipher cause and effect in fertilization. Wide-ranging in its approach, this book describes fertilization as a highly conserved mechanism throughout the animal kingdom, taking case studies from echinoderms, ascidians, amphibians and mammals through to other phyla. An excellent companion to undergraduate and postgraduate students of medicine, veterinary and biological sciences, this text provides an underpinning of the mechanisms of fertilization that inform assisted reproduction practice and research in medicine and agriculture. It explores the detailed phases before fertilization: the oocyte as a quiescent cell, attracting its partner gamete, followed by a cascade of pre-determined physiological events, to form the dynamic zygote cell; setting the scene for the early embryo, and beyond.

Archetypes~ unmasking your true self ~Are you interested in self-discovery, empowerment or changing your circumstances?Who are you? Are you a King, a Queen, a Knight, a Rescuer, a Mother, a Servant, a Healer, a Priestess, a Goddess or a Hero? These are archetypes.Why do you think, speak and act the way you do?The answer lies within your personal archetypes.We all have archetypes. They are aspects of our personality.Archetypes are an amazing tool for understanding, growth and self-development. All archetypes have negative and positive energies or personality traits. They explain why we do the things we do and show us the road to empowerment and the pathway to change.This unique reference book contains a description of 98 archetypes. It gives you a plan which assists you to identify your personal archetypes and the archetypes of the people that surround you. This book also shows you how to initiate change. It identifies the archetypal energy that is the key to empowerment and change.Identifying our archetypes gives us knowledge, understanding, guidance, purpose and power.

The majority of scientists interested in fertilization and early developmental processes will undoubtably have encountered the works of Alberto Monroy at some time in their careers. Alberto''s contribution to this field spans oogenesis to embryogenesis, where he used physiological, biochemical and morphological tools to answer a number of basic problems in cell biology. This multi-disciplinary approach, together with his remarkable intellectual flexibility and humour has had an enormous impact on this field and all those fortunate enough to have worked with him. The chapters in this book have been divided into four sections. The initial presentations revolve around late events of gameteogenesis, that lead to a physiologically mature gamete. Probably the most exciting area for research at the moment is the identification of the cytoplasmic mechanisms responsible for the meiotic arrest of oocytes and the factors responsible for initiating their maturation (Chapters 3 and 4). Less is known about the physiological changes in the male gamete in preparation for fertilization and this may be identified as a major area for future research. Although comparable data for the plant kingdom is presently restricted to studies on marine algae, new techniques for isolating angiosperm gametes (Chapters 1 and 17) promise rapid advances in this field. The second section looks at the events and molecules involved in gamete recognition, binding and fusion. One of the most controversial topics is when does sperm-egg fusion actually occur (Chapter 14).
